The tone is thoughtful, rigorous, and accessible, inviting readers to rethink global disparities with confidence and curiosity.\u003c\/p\u003e \u003cp\u003eSpanning ancient Rome, Tudor England, and modern China, Why Nations Fail blends historical narrative with contemporary analysis to present a single, persuasive framework. The authors weave case studies with data to show how inclusive institutions—where power is dispersed and property and rights are protected—fuel investment, innovation, and peace, while extractive institutions concentrate power and wealth and often hinder growth.
